Heavy Metal Pollution of Water Bodies in Whole Nation
The result of potential ecological risk of heavy metal pollution in water ecosystems of
China is shown in Table 1 and Table 2. Based on the published data in literatures we
collected, grade of the integrated potential ecological risk index RI was ―Stronger‖ ( RI =1550)
for whole nation. Furthermore, the sequence of individual heavy metal potential risk index E i f
was Cd>Hg>As> Cu>Pb>Cr>Zn for whole China, but except Cd, Hg and As, the E i f grade of
Cu, Pb, Cr and Zn was ―Slight‖.
Heavy Metal Pollution of Water Bodies in Different Industrial Districts
The results also show that grades of integrated potential ecological risk index RI of
industrial districts Dongbei, Huabei, Huanan, Huaxi and Huazhong were ―stronger‖, and RI
grades of Huangdong and Xibei were ―strong‖. Nevertheless, the order of RI of industrial
districts was Dongbei>Huabei> Huazhong>Huanan>Huaxi>Xibei>Huadong. For 7 industrial
districts, the tendency of E i f was the same as that of the whole nation, and Cd, Hg and As
were the most serious polluted heavy metals in the water bodies (also see in Appendices
Table S5). Specifically, for Cd, except E i f grade of Xibei was ―Strong‖, E i f grade of the left
industrial districts were ―Very strong‖, especially the E i f grade of Dongbei was the highest
( E i f =8882). For Hg, E i f grades of Huabei, Xibei and Huazhong were ―Very strong‖, E i f grade
of Dongbei was ―Stronger‖, E i f grades of Huadong and Huaxi were ―Strong‖, but E i f grade of
Huanan was ―Medium‖. For As, except E i f grade of Dongbei, E i f grades of Huaxi and
Huazhong were ―Medium‖, E i f grades of other industrial districts were ―Slight‖. Thus, the
pollution of Cd was most severe, and the pollution of Hg and As was less severe than Cd in
water bodies across the industrial districts.
Heavy Metal Pollution in Different Water Ecosystems
Results in Table 2 exhibit that grades of integrated potential ecological index RI of 4
types water ecosystems were ―Stronger‖, and the sequence was River>Sea>Lake>Wetland.
Among 4 types of water bodies, grades of potential ecological risk index E i f of Cr, Cu, Pb and
Zn were ―Slight‖. However, for As, E i f grade of River was ―Medium‖; but E i f grade of Lake,
Sea and Wetland were ―Slight‖; for Cd, E i f grade of 4 types of water bodies were ―Very
strong‖, and the sequence was: Sea>River>Lake>Wetland; for Hg, E i f grade of Lake and
River were ―Very strong‖, while E i f grade of Wetland was ―Strong‖, but E i f grade of Sea was
―Medium‖.
Comparisons of potential ecological risk factors among 4 types of water ecosystems in 7
industrial districts are exhibited in Figure 1. For Dongbei, Huabei, Huadong, Huanan, Huaxi,
Huazhong and Xibei, Sea, River, Lake, River, Lake, River was most seriously polluted
respectively.
